Adams County Christian School will be closed for students on Monday.

ACCS Headmaster David King notified parents via email Friday of the closure and other steps the school is taking to address COVID-19.

“As we continue to monitor the Coronavirus Disease 2019 (COVID-19) pandemic, our school has been in contact with several peer schools, local government and healthcare officials as well as the Midsouth Association of Independent Schools (MAIS) staff,” King said.

Based on the information gathered King said school has been canceled for students on Monday. No daycare/aftercare will be provided, and any other school-related events scheduled for Monday are also canceled.

King said the staff and faculty will meet Monday morning to discuss  “awareness, preventative measures and other important information.”

King said school will resume on Tuesday absent any further developments or announcements.

“We will continue to monitor any developments with COVID-19 in consultation with health care professionals as well as our local government officials,” King said. “The safety of all ACCS students, your children, continues to be our top priority.”
